Imiligaarjuit (ᐃᒥᓕᒑᕐᔪᐃᑦ)[1] formerly Cape Tanfield[2] is a cape in the Qikiqtaaluk Region, Nunavut, Canada. It sits in Hudson Strait, about 26 km (16 mi) southeast of Kimmirut. It forms part of Baffin Island's Meta Incognita Peninsula.
The archeological site Tanfield Valley is found on the cape.[3]
